System with complex-valued inputs and outputs

What we have defined above is a real-valued system; that is, one that has real-valued inputs and outputs. Presumably such a system internally manipulates real-valued signals.

Let's don't change the system, but define the output of the system assuming that the input is complex-valued:

It is very convenient to have a definition of the system for complex-valued inputs, even though in practice we don't plan to use complex-valued inputs. The utility is similar to the notion of complex-valued eigenvalues for a matrix, even though the matrix is real-valued.
